Transaction 32162593cdf76f2487ef91aafbaf05e0b775059a8aa4d06fb8f63ae100ae305a
1 Input
1 Output
-
32162593cdf76f2487ef91aafbaf05e0b775059a8aa4d06fb8f63ae100ae305a:0
- value
- 142138
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 506942e1912cc60c896d1013417ba83d25a5ca09 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18LBA2YW2VbaJPSM65eRXixRkqLWbT59by